使用HTTPS验证私有GitHub存储库是一种安全的方式,它通过加密通信来保护数据的传输和存储。下面是对这个问题的完善且全面的答案:
概念:
HTTPS(Hypertext Transfer Protocol Secure)是一种基于TLS/SSL协议的安全传输协议,它在HTTP的基础上添加了加密和身份验证的功能,用于保护数据在客户端和服务器之间的传输安全。
分类:
HTTPS是一种应用层协议,用于在Web浏览器和Web服务器之间进行加密通信。
优势:
- 数据传输安全:HTTPS使用加密技术,可以保护数据在传输过程中的安全性,防止数据被窃取或篡改。
- 身份验证:HTTPS使用数字证书来验证服务器的身份,确保用户连接的是合法的服务器,防止中间人攻击。
- 提升搜索引擎排名:搜索引擎(如Google)更倾向于显示使用HTTPS的网站,因为它们提供更安全的用户体验。
- 增加用户信任:HTTPS在浏览器地址栏显示一个锁形状的图标,向用户传递网站的安全性信息,增加用户对网站的信任。
应用场景:
使用HTTPS验证私有GitHub存储库适用于以下场景:
- 开发团队需要保护代码的安全性,防止代码泄露或被篡改。
- 需要对代码库进行访问控制,只允许授权的用户或团队访问。
- 需要在开发过程中进行版本控制和协作,确保团队成员之间的代码同步和合作。
推荐的腾讯云相关产品和产品介绍链接地址:
腾讯云提供了一系列与GitHub集成的产品和服务,用于支持私有存储库的HTTPS验证,包括:
- 代码托管服务:腾讯云提供了类似于GitHub的代码托管服务,支持私有存储库和HTTPS验证。详细信息请参考:腾讯云代码托管
- 云服务器(CVM):腾讯云的云服务器可以用于部署和运行私有GitHub存储库的代码。详细信息请参考:腾讯云云服务器
- SSL证书服务:腾讯云提供了SSL证书服务,用于为私有GitHub存储库配置和管理HTTPS证书。详细信息请参考:腾讯云SSL证书
通过使用腾讯云的相关产品和服务,您可以轻松地实现对私有GitHub存储库的HTTPS验证,并确保代码的安全传输和存储。